- Secret Factors to Consider Before Buying Before clicking"Add to Basket,"buyers must examine numerous important elements tomake sure the picked treadmill fits their specific requirements: Available
Space: Measure the room two times-- both when the treadmill is in use and when it is folded. Do not forget to check ceiling clearance, specifically if the treadmill has a high slope and the user is tall. Motor Power(HP/CHP): Continuous Horsepower(
- CHP)measures the motor's
- ability to keep continual power. Walkers
- : 1.5 to 2.0 CHP suffices. Joggers/Runners: Look for a minimum of 2.5 to 3.0
- CHP for smooth operation without lagging. Running Deck Size: Taller users with longer strides require a belt that is at least 140 cm long and 48 cm wide to run conveniently without worry of stepping off the edge. Cushioning: Road running locations high impact forces on joints. Try to find adjustable or multi-point cushioning systems
- if joint security is a priority. Regularly Asked Questions( FAQs)Q: Do I require a flooring mat under my treadmill? A: Yes, a high-density rubber equipment mat is extremely recommended. It safeguards carpets and hardwood floors from sweat andvibration, lowers functional noise for downstairs neighbours, and avoids dust from going into the motor. Q: How much maintenance does a home treadmill need? A: Most modern-day treadmills needreally little maintenance. The most important job is lubricating the running belt with silicone-based lube
- every couple of months(depending upon usage)to minimize friction and extend the lifespan of the motor and deck. Q: Can I utilize a treadmill without a subscription? A: Absolutely. While brands like NordicTrackgreatly promote their iFit memberships, the standard manual modes on these treadmills function perfectly fine without paying a monthly cost. Users can still change speed and incline manually orview their own devices on the integrated tablet holders. Q: Are folding treadmills stable?
A: High-quality folding treadmills, such as the JTX Sprint 5 or Reebok Jet 300, make use of sturdy hydraulic locking mechanisms that make them just as stable throughout workouts as non-folding industrial models. However, ultra-slim strolling pads may have more flex
